What are Thrust Ball Bearings?

Thrust ball bearings are a type of rotary bearing designed to support axial loads while allowing rotational movement. Unlike other bearings that can handle radial and axial loads, thrust ball bearings are specifically engineered to manage loads that are parallel to the shaft axis. They consist of two bearing discs with raceways and balls that sit between them.

Types of Thrust Ball Bearings

There are two main types of thrust ball bearings, each designed for specific applications:

  1. Single-Direction Thrust Ball Bearings: These bearings can accommodate axial loads in one direction only. They are commonly used in applications where the load is unidirectional, such as in car steering systems or industrial machinery.
  2. Double-Direction Thrust Ball Bearings: These bearings are designed to handle axial loads in both directions. They are suitable for applications where the load direction can change, such as in vertical pumps and turbines.

Key Features of Thrust Ball Bearings

Thrust ball bearings are known for several distinctive features that make them suitable for specific applications:

  • High Axial Load Capacity: These bearings are designed to support high axial loads, making them ideal for heavy-duty applications.
  • Low Friction: The balls in thrust ball bearings reduce friction, ensuring smooth operation and longer service life.
  • Easy Installation and Maintenance: Thrust ball bearings are relatively easy to install and maintain, which helps in reducing downtime and maintenance costs.
  • Versatility: Available in various sizes and materials, thrust ball bearings can be used in a wide range of applications, from automotive to industrial machinery.

Applications of Thrust Ball Bearings

Thrust ball bearings are used in numerous applications across different industries due to their ability to handle axial loads efficiently. Some of the common applications include:

  1. Automotive Industry: In the automotive sector, thrust ball bearings are used in steering mechanisms, transmissions, and differentials to handle axial loads and ensure smooth operation.
  2. Industrial Machinery: These bearings are widely used in industrial machinery, including presses, pumps, and compressors, to support axial loads and reduce friction.
  3. Aerospace Industry: Thrust ball bearings are essential in aerospace applications, such as jet engines and landing gear systems, where they help manage axial loads and ensure reliable performance.
  4. Marine Applications: In the marine industry, thrust ball bearings are used in propeller shafts and rudder systems to handle axial loads and provide smooth operation.

Maintenance Tips for Thrust Ball Bearings

Proper maintenance is crucial to ensure the longevity and optimal performance of thrust ball bearings. Here are some essential maintenance tips:

  1. Regular Inspection: Conduct regular inspections to check for signs of wear, corrosion, or damage. Early detection of issues can prevent costly repairs and downtime.
  2. Proper Lubrication: Ensure that the bearings are adequately lubricated to reduce friction and wear. Use the recommended lubricant type and follow the manufacturer’s guidelines for lubrication intervals.
  3. Cleanliness: Keep the bearings and surrounding areas clean to prevent contamination, which can lead to premature failure.
  4. Correct Installation: Follow the manufacturer’s instructions for proper installation to avoid misalignment and uneven load distribution.
  5. Monitor Operating Conditions: Keep an eye on operating conditions such as temperature, load, and speed. Any deviation from the recommended conditions can affect the performance and lifespan of the bearings.
